What You Will Learn
Gain the confidence to effectively audit a QMS in accordance with internationally recognized best practice techniques. Demonstrate your commitment to quality by transforming existing auditor skills to ISO 9001:2015. Consolidate your expertise with the latest developments and contribute to the continuous improvement of the business. You’ll grasp the key principles and practices of effective QMS audits in line with ISO 9001:2015 and ISO 19011 “Guidelines for auditing management systems”. Using a step-by-step approach, you’ll be guided through the entire audit process from initiation to follow-up. Over 5 days, you’ll gain the knowledge and skills required to undertake and lead a successful management systems audit. Learn to describe the purpose of an ISO 9001:2015 QMS audit and satisfy third-party certification. You’ll acquire the skills to plan, conduct, report and follow up a QMS audit that establishes conformity and enhances overall organizational performance.

Audience
Anyone with the need to audit an organization’s ISO 9001:2015 QMS.
Prerequisites
You should have a good knowledge of ISO 9001:2015 and the key principles of a QMS. If not, we strongly recommend you attend our ISO 9001:2015 Requirements course. It will also help if you have attended an internal or lead auditor course or have experience with conducting internal or supplier audits.
